Recreation

Children and teenagers are encouraged to actively engage in the planning of their activities and to find hobbies or pursuits that they are interested in. Every attempt is made to provide young people with opportunities to explore new things.

Oasis Residential Care does this by creating weekly activity plans with the children during our weekly young persons’ sessions.

Being on the fringes of a big city has the benefit of providing a diverse range of leisure and recreation possibilities to satisfy all interests. Restaurants, theatres, museums, theme parks (e.g., Drayton Manor, Alton Towers), and the beach will all be frequented by children and teenagers.


They also like ten-pin bowling, rock climbing, ice skating, and going to the movies.

Young people are encouraged to participate in community cultural and religious events such as Chinese New Year celebrations, Ramadan, Eid, Christmas, Easter, St Patrick's Day Parade, Diwali, Hanukah, and other carnivals. Birthdays of children and teenagers are usually observed at home.

 

Staff and young people from the home are invited to birthday celebrations if suitable. Birthdays can also be commemorated with house parties, lunches, or activities organised by the children or young person.
